2021 Gross & Attendance Figures

After the concert industry shut down last year, Billboard quit posting attendance figures, of course. My usual source on these numbers dried up. If I wanted to pay for a subscription to pollstar, I could have access to all the numbers I wanted. But ehh... I will keep looking for the other ones, but this is probably all I'm going to be able to find without becoming a hacker.

This is what I was able to find from a list of the top 300 boxscores of 2021. Anything not listed wasn't in the top 300 grossing. 2-3 night stands at any venue are just lumped in together, individual show data is not available. I do know that Deer Creek N2 was sold out, because I was there and the sign on the box office window said SOLD OUT.


Mansfield- 19,321- $1,661,277
Holmdel- 16,706- $1,326,076
Wantagh- 13,209- $1,350,575
Gilford- 14,922 - $1,366,409
Uncasville- 15,548- $1,758,738
West Palm Beach- 30,816 - $1,940,815
SPAC- 35,253- $2,186,283
Irvine- 21,714- $2,303,095
Denver- 33,473- $2,416,649
Chicago- 35,122- $2,755,959
Deer Creek- 41,094- $2,761,193
MSG- 30,981- $3,413,313
Gorge- 56,270- $4,018,162


DMB had the 4th highest attendance of 2021, with 583,399, only falling behind Harry Styles, Green Day/Weezer, and Dead & Co.

DMB had the 8th highest grossing tour of 2021, with $46 million. Average crowd size was 14,229, out of 41 reported shows (not including festival shows).

    Well actually, both MSG shows were sold out. The capacity was around 15,000, because DMB did an endstage configuration without selling seats behind the stage. If a concert utlizes the full capacity of MSG, it's about 18,000.

    My guess is that for WPB, Saturday night was pretty full, and Friday night probably had a lot more room on the lawn. Most of DMB's 2 nighters are like that.
